RAC DRUGS CERTIFICATION EVALUATION
COMPLETE QUESTIONS AND VERIFIED
SOLUTIONS
●● 4 EU procedures to obtain an MA
Answer: National, centralised, mutual recognition, decentralized
procedures
●● MAH
Answer: A legal person or legal entity who must be established in the
European Economic Area comprising of 28 member states.
●● What does an MA include?
Answer: Active substance international non-proprietary name, trade
name.
●● SmPC
Answer: Summary of Product Characteristics
●● PIL
Answer: Product Information Leaflet
,●● Qualified Person (QP) in charge of?
Answer: Pharmacovigilance, scientific service in charge of each
medicinal products scientific info
●● How many months prior to expiration should MA renewal be
submitted?
Answer: 6 months
●● ASMF, what are the two parts
Answer: Active Substance Master File, info regarding the drug
substance consists of one Applicants Part (AP), and one Restricted Part
(RP), or proprietary information.
●● CEP
Answer: Certificate of Suitability
●● EDQM
Answer: European Directory for the Quality of Medicines
●● CTD Module 1
Answer: Region specific administrative data
●● CTD Module 2
,Answer: Quality Overall Summary
●● CTD Module 3
Answer: Drug Substance and Drug Product Information
●● CTD Module 4
Answer: Nonclinical Study Reports
●● CTD Module 5
Answer: Clinical study reports
●● DLP
Answer: Data lock point is cut off date for data to be included in PSUR
●● PSUR
Answer: Periodic Saftey Update Report is a pharmacovigilance
document intended to provide an update of the worldwide safety
experience of a medicinal product to regulatory authorities at defined
time points post-authorization.
●● PBRER
Answer: Periodic benefit-risk evaluation reports (formerly PSUR
format)
, ●● DSUR
Answer: Development Safety Update Report
●● RMP
Answer: Risk management plan
●● ICH primary basis of assessment for antihypertensive drugs?
Answer: High systolic and diastolic blood pressures
●● DHCP
Answer: Direct Healthcare professional communication, or Dear Doctor
letter is correspondence in the form of a mass mailing from the MA
intended to alert doctors and other health care providers about important
new or updated information regarding a marketed medicine or biologic.
●● SPC
Answer: Supplementary protection certificate is an extension granted to
compensate for the patent protection period list between filing the patent
and authorization to place the product on to the market.
●● What information must appear in braille?
Answer: Product name on pack
